Description

Offering a unique combination of a beautifully presented one double-bedroom lower ground floor cottage, Y Cwtch, together with a commercial unit, Exchange Stores presents an excellent owner-occupier, lifestyle, or investment opportunity.

Y Cwtch is currently operated as a successful holiday let, with a forecast income of approximately £17,500 for 2026. The accommodation is immaculately presented throughout and retains an abundance of character, including feature cast-iron pillars and a wood-burning stove set within an attractive pointed stone fireplace. These traditional features are complemented by a modern fitted kitchen and contemporary bathroom. Externally, the property benefits from a private, low-maintenance courtyard-style garden and a separate secure gated entrance.

The commercial premises are currently vacant, providing an incoming purchaser with the flexibility to occupy the space for their own business or generate rental income by securing a new tenant. Formerly the village general store, the premises have subsequently accommodated a variety of retail uses. The accommodation extends over two floors and comprises a traditional shop frontage, a spacious ground floor sales area with additional retail space, together with kitchen and WC facilities. The first floor provides further retail or display space featuring vaulted ceilings and exposed A-frame timbers, creating an attractive and characterful environment. Subject to any necessary consents, the premises may be suitable for a range of alternative commercial uses.

The commercial unit was previously let at a rental of £6,600 per annum.

Occupying a prominent position within the village, set back from the A44, the retail premises enjoy excellent visibility and accessibility. In contrast, Y Cwtch occupies the lower ground floor and benefits from a more private setting. Both elements of the property are fully self-contained and have independent access.

Capel Bangor is conveniently situated approximately 10 minutes' drive from the thriving coastal town of Aberystwyth, which offers an extensive range of amenities and services, including a hospital, the National Library of Wales, the Aberystwyth University, a wide selection of national retailers, supermarkets, and leisure facilities. The town also benefits from excellent transport connections, with regular bus and rail services serving the wider region.
